First, in terms of the power system, the device uses a high-performance four-stroke diesel engine as the core power source, offering strong output power and excellent fuel efficiency. Compared to traditional electric fire pumps, diesel-driven pumps offer greater independence and durability, enabling continuous and stable operation even in areas without electricity or with unstable power supply. This ensures timely response during the initial stages of a fire, significantly enhancing emergency response efficiency. Second, in terms of pump design, this portable fire pump adopts a single-stage or multi-stage centrifugal structure, allowing customers to configure high-head or high-flow parameters based on their actual needs. The maximum head can exceed 80 meters, and the maximum flow rate can surpass 100 cubic meters per hour, effectively covering the needs of various buildings in both urban and rural areas. Additionally, the pump body is made of corrosion-resistant cast iron or aluminum alloy die-casting, offering excellent pressure resistance and high-temperature adaptability, enabling continuous operation in harsh environments and significantly extending its service life. From a structural design perspective, the product adopts an integrated steel pipe protective frame structure, with the frame surface treated using high-temperature static spray coating technology, providing excellent rust prevention and impact resistance, and adapting to harsh transportation and usage conditions. The overall weight is reasonably controlled, and it is equipped with wear-resistant rubber tires and a foldable handle, allowing a single person to quickly move and deploy it, significantly saving manpower. Additionally, the device has undergone intelligent upgrades in its control system, featuring a simple panel button start or electric start mode, along with multiple safety protection mechanisms such as low oil pressure alarms, water temperature alarms, and start-up fault alerts.
